Bulkhead Shoal Channel Closure, April 28, 2026
Mariners are advised that the entrance of Bulkhead Shoal Channel in the Delaware River will be closed to vessel traffic from 4:15 p.m. to 6:15 p.m. on April 28, 2026, due to the installation of submerged dredge pipeline in the channel. The Dredge Charleston will be begin pipeline laying operations north Of Chesapeake and Delaware Canal Light 2 (Light List Number 2755), continue just south of Chesapeake and Delaware Canal Junction Lighted Buoy CD (Light List Number 2745), and finish in the vicinity of Delaware River Lighted Buoy 13 (Light List Number 2740). The Dredge Charleston will be notifying mariners two hours before the closure and every 30 minutes during, until operations are complete. All vessels transiting the junction of the Chesapeake and Delaware Canal and the Delaware River are requested to contact the Dredge Charleston prior to transiting to make passing arrangements. The Dredge Charleston can be contacted via VHF radio channels 13 and 5 or via phone at (757) 508-2326. Mariners are reminded to heed the direction of the on-scene vessels and transit the area with caution.
